Aquarium Wave Makers, and Water Deflectors
Tropical Fish and Reef Organisms need multi-directional turbulence to thrive. Correct water movement encourages proper exercise for marine fish, keeps immobile corals and inverts clean of deadly sediments, and distributes trace elements &
fish foods evenly. Water flow also helps to push waste to
protein skimmers and
filters helping to keep water conditions healthy.
In saltwater reef aquariums, turbulence is a priority! Electronic aquarium wavemakers alternate power to your
powerheads to mimic ocean currents and to help re-create
Ebb and Flow. (Only use with powerheads that are wavemaker compatible.) Alternately you can use water flow diverters to modify any powerhead's output. Never aim water currents directly at invertebrates, and avoid creating salt spray at your tank's surface, which causes salt creep on all aquarium apparatus.
